r13487 - /scripts/qa/packagecheck

gregoa-guest at users.alioth.debian.org gregoa-guest at users.alioth.debian.org
Thu Jan 24 21:26:46 UTC 2008


Author: gregoa-guest
Date: Thu Jan 24 21:26:46 2008
New Revision: 13487

URL: http://svn.debian.org/wsvn/?sc=1&rev=13487
Log:
escape @ in Uploaders: email before feeding it to perl

Modified:
    scripts/qa/packagecheck

Modified: scripts/qa/packagecheck
URL: http://svn.debian.org/wsvn/scripts/qa/packagecheck?rev=13487&op=diff
==============================================================================
--- scripts/qa/packagecheck (original)
+++ scripts/qa/packagecheck Thu Jan 24 21:26:46 2008
@@ -121,9 +121,9 @@
 		# TODO: remove DPG from Uploaders if we've added it to Maintainer
 		if ! echo $OLDMAINT | grep pkg-perl-maintainers ; then
 			if grep Uploaders $TRUNK/$1/debian/control > /dev/null; then
-				perl -pi -e "s;(Uploaders:.+);\$1, $OLDMAINT;" $TRUNK/$1/debian/control
+				perl -pi -e "s;(Uploaders:.+);\$1, ${OLDMAINT/@/\@};" $TRUNK/$1/debian/control
 			else
-				perl -pi -e "s;(Maintainer:.+);\$1\nUploaders: $OLDMAINT;" $TRUNK/$1/debian/control
+				perl -pi -e "s;(Maintainer:.+);\$1\nUploaders: ${OLDMAINT/@/\@};" $TRUNK/$1/debian/control
 			fi
 			MSG_CONTROL_CH="${MSG_CONTROL_CH:+$MSG_CONTROL_CH; }$OLDMAINT moved to Uploaders"
 		fi




More information about the Pkg-perl-cvs-commits mailing list